Abstract
The dihydroflavonol previously isolated
from Acacia excelsa is shown to be (�)-7,8,3',4'-tetrahydroxydihydroflavonol.
A. salicina wood is found to contain (-)-7,8,3',4'-tetrahydroxyflavanone,
7,8,3',4'-tetrahydroxydihydroflavonol, and 7,8,3',4'-tetrahydroxyflavonol. The
wood of A. cambagei contains the same flavonoids, principally the flavonol, and
traces of melacacidin.
